Home
last modified time | relevance | path

Searched defs:pfn (Results 1 – 25 of 119) sorted by relevance

12345

/drivers/ras/
A Dcec.c186 static int __find_elem(struct ce_array *ca, u64 pfn, unsigned int *to) in __find_elem()
223 static int find_elem(struct ce_array *ca, u64 pfn, unsigned int *to) in find_elem()
271 u64 pfn; in del_lru_elem() local
321 static int cec_add_elem(u64 pfn) in cec_add_elem()
362 u64 pfn = ca->array[to] >> PAGE_SHIFT; in cec_add_elem() local
483 struct dentry *d, *pfn, *decay, *count, *array, *dfs; in create_debugfs_nodes() local
/drivers/gpu/drm/i915/selftests/
A Dscatterlist.c48 unsigned long pfn, n; in expect_pfn_sg() local
86 unsigned long pfn; in expect_pfn_sg_page_iter() local
118 unsigned long pfn; in expect_pfn_sgtiter() local
221 unsigned long n, pfn; in alloc_table() local
/drivers/iommu/
A Diova.c276 private_find_iova(struct iova_domain *iovad, unsigned long pfn) in private_find_iova()
310 struct iova *find_iova(struct iova_domain *iovad, unsigned long pfn) in find_iova()
349 free_iova(struct iova_domain *iovad, unsigned long pfn) in free_iova()
425 free_iova_fast(struct iova_domain *iovad, unsigned long pfn, unsigned long size) in free_iova_fast()
654 unsigned long pfn; in iova_magazine_pop() local
668 static void iova_magazine_push(struct iova_magazine *mag, unsigned long pfn) in iova_magazine_push()
807 static bool iova_rcache_insert(struct iova_domain *iovad, unsigned long pfn, in iova_rcache_insert()
/drivers/virtio/
A Dvirtio_mem.c931 unsigned long pfn; in virtio_mem_sbm_notify_going_offline() local
947 unsigned long pfn; in virtio_mem_sbm_notify_cancel_offline() local
961 unsigned long pfn, in virtio_mem_bbm_notify_going_offline()
976 unsigned long pfn, in virtio_mem_bbm_notify_cancel_offline()
1144 static void virtio_mem_set_fake_offline(unsigned long pfn, in virtio_mem_set_fake_offline()
1169 static void virtio_mem_clear_fake_offline(unsigned long pfn, in virtio_mem_clear_fake_offline()
1723 unsigned long pfn, nr_pages; in virtio_mem_sbm_plug_any_sb() local
2164 unsigned long pfn; in virtio_mem_bbm_offline_remove_and_unplug_bb() local
2229 unsigned long pfn; in virtio_mem_bbm_bb_is_offline() local
2249 unsigned long pfn; in virtio_mem_bbm_bb_is_movable() local
[all …]
/drivers/gpu/drm/nouveau/nvkm/subdev/mmu/
A Dvmm.c258 nvkm_vmm_unref_ptes(struct nvkm_vmm_iter *it, bool pfn, u32 ptei, u32 ptes) in nvkm_vmm_unref_ptes()
364 nvkm_vmm_ref_ptes(struct nvkm_vmm_iter *it, bool pfn, u32 ptei, u32 ptes) in nvkm_vmm_ref_ptes()
394 nvkm_vmm_sparse_unref_ptes(struct nvkm_vmm_iter *it, bool pfn, u32 ptei, u32 ptes) in nvkm_vmm_sparse_unref_ptes()
406 nvkm_vmm_sparse_ref_ptes(struct nvkm_vmm_iter *it, bool pfn, u32 ptei, u32 ptes) in nvkm_vmm_sparse_ref_ptes()
502 u64 addr, u64 size, const char *name, bool ref, bool pfn, in nvkm_vmm_iter()
681 u64 addr, u64 size, bool sparse, bool pfn) in nvkm_vmm_ptes_unmap()
742 u64 addr, u64 size, bool sparse, bool pfn) in __nvkm_vmm_ptes_unmap_put()
754 u64 addr, u64 size, bool sparse, bool pfn) in nvkm_vmm_ptes_unmap_put()
1270 nvkm_vmm_pfn_map(struct nvkm_vmm *vmm, u8 shift, u64 addr, u64 size, u64 *pfn) in nvkm_vmm_pfn_map()
1410 nvkm_vmm_unmap_locked(struct nvkm_vmm *vmm, struct nvkm_vma *vma, bool pfn) in nvkm_vmm_unmap_locked()
[all …]
/drivers/dax/
A Ddevice.c75 static void dax_set_mapping(struct vm_fault *vmf, unsigned long pfn, in dax_set_mapping()
106 unsigned long pfn; in __dev_dax_pte_fault() local
142 unsigned long pfn; in __dev_dax_pmd_fault() local
187 unsigned long pfn; in __dev_dax_pud_fault() local
/drivers/char/
A Dmem.c53 static inline int valid_mmap_phys_addr_range(unsigned long pfn, size_t size) in valid_mmap_phys_addr_range()
60 static inline int page_is_allowed(unsigned long pfn) in page_is_allowed()
65 static inline int page_is_allowed(unsigned long pfn) in page_is_allowed()
243 unsigned long pfn, unsigned long size, pgprot_t *vma_prot) in phys_mem_access_prot_allowed()
269 static pgprot_t phys_mem_access_prot(struct file *file, unsigned long pfn, in phys_mem_access_prot()
/drivers/xen/
A Dmem-reservation.c37 unsigned long pfn = page_to_pfn(page); in __xenmem_reservation_va_mapping_update() local
65 unsigned long pfn = page_to_pfn(page); in __xenmem_reservation_va_mapping_reset() local
A Dballoon.c306 unsigned long pfn, i; in reserve_additional_memory() local
685 unsigned long pfn, extra_pfn_end; in balloon_add_regions() local
A Dunpopulated-alloc.c109 xen_pfn_t pfn = PFN_DOWN(res->start); in fill_list() local
/drivers/vfio/
A Dvfio_iommu_type1.c128 unsigned long pfn; /* Host pfn */ member
366 unsigned long pfn) in vfio_add_to_pfn_list()
452 static bool is_invalid_reserved_pfn(unsigned long pfn) in is_invalid_reserved_pfn()
460 static int put_pfn(unsigned long pfn, int prot) in put_pfn()
506 unsigned long pfn = page_to_pfn(batch->pages[batch->offset]); in vfio_batch_unpin() local
521 unsigned long vaddr, unsigned long *pfn, in follow_fault_pfn()
565 unsigned long npages, int prot, unsigned long *pfn, in vaddr_get_pfns()
626 unsigned long pfn; in vfio_pin_pages_remote() local
742 unsigned long pfn, unsigned long npage, in vfio_unpin_pages_remote()
1450 unsigned long pfn, long npage, int prot) in vfio_iommu_map()
[all …]
/drivers/net/ethernet/ibm/ehea/
A Dehea_qmr.c608 static int ehea_update_busmap(unsigned long pfn, unsigned long nr_pages, int add) in ehea_update_busmap()
651 int ehea_add_sect_bmap(unsigned long pfn, unsigned long nr_pages) in ehea_add_sect_bmap()
661 int ehea_rem_sect_bmap(unsigned long pfn, unsigned long nr_pages) in ehea_rem_sect_bmap()
671 static int ehea_is_hugepage(unsigned long pfn) in ehea_is_hugepage()
686 unsigned long pfn, start_pfn, end_pfn, nr_pages; in ehea_create_busmap_callback() local
/drivers/gpu/drm/i915/
A Di915_mm.c34 unsigned long pfn; member
95 unsigned long addr, unsigned long pfn, unsigned long size, in remap_io_mapping()
A Di915_mm.h23 unsigned long addr, unsigned long pfn, unsigned long size, in remap_io_mapping()
/drivers/gpu/drm/imagination/
A Dpvr_vm_mips.c157 s32 pfn; in pvr_vm_mips_map() local
232 for (u32 pfn = start_pfn; pfn < end_pfn; pfn++) in pvr_vm_mips_unmap() local
/drivers/gpu/drm/i915/gt/
A Dshmem_utils.c98 unsigned long pfn; in __shmem_rw() local
133 unsigned long pfn; in shmem_read_to_iosys_map() local
/drivers/nvdimm/
A Dpmem.c67 unsigned long pfn_start, pfn_end, pfn; in pmem_mkpage_present() local
244 unsigned long *pfn) in __pmem_direct_access()
305 void **kaddr, unsigned long *pfn) in pmem_dax_direct_access()
434 unsigned long pfn, unsigned long nr_pages, int mf_flags) in pmem_pagemap_memory_failure()
/drivers/base/
A Dmemory.c630 u64 pfn; in soft_offline_page_store() local
646 u64 pfn; in hard_offline_page_store() local
1256 void memblk_nr_poison_inc(unsigned long pfn) in memblk_nr_poison_inc()
1265 void memblk_nr_poison_sub(unsigned long pfn, long i) in memblk_nr_poison_sub()
/drivers/gpu/drm/ttm/
A Dttm_bo_vm.c192 unsigned long pfn; in ttm_bo_vm_fault_reserved() local
299 unsigned long pfn; in ttm_bo_vm_dummy_page() local
/drivers/vdpa/vdpa_user/
A Diova_domain.c139 unsigned long pfn = PFN_DOWN(orig); in do_bounce() local
237 unsigned long pfn, bounce_pfns; in vduse_domain_free_kernel_bounce_pages() local
581 unsigned long pfn, bounce_pfns; in vduse_domain_create() local
/drivers/cxl/core/
A Dmce.c19 unsigned long pfn; in cxl_handle_mce() local
/drivers/acpi/
A Dosl.c281 #define should_use_kmap(pfn) 0 argument
283 #define should_use_kmap(pfn) page_is_ram(pfn) argument
288 unsigned long pfn; in acpi_map() local
301 unsigned long pfn; in acpi_unmap() local
/drivers/gpu/drm/v3d/
A Dv3d_mmu.c93 u32 pfn = dma_addr >> V3D_MMU_PAGE_SHIFT; in v3d_mmu_insert_ptes() local
/drivers/firmware/efi/
A Dunaccepted_memory.c214 unsigned long pfn) in unaccepted_memory_vmcore_pfn_is_ram()
/drivers/gpu/drm/i915/gem/
A Di915_gem_mman.c302 unsigned long *pfn) in set_address_limits()
354 unsigned long pfn; in vm_fault_gtt() local

Completed in 94 milliseconds

12345